Warfarin is generally used to prevent your blood from "coagulating" or forming blood clots. When lovastatin and warfarin are used at the same time, your blood may be much less likely to clot and this may increase the risk of excessive bleeding.

If these drugs are taken together, your doctor may want to monitor you closely when therapy with lovastatin is either started or stopped. Blood tests can be used to make sure that you are getting the right amount of warfarin. If you are experiencing problems, it may be necessary to adjust the dose of warfarin. Discuss this potential interaction with your health care provider at your next appointment, or sooner if you think you are having problems.

I have been on Nexium for four years but find the cost is more than I can afford. Is the drug Kapidex any less expensive? The price of Nexium or Kapidex which is now called Dexilant can vary depending on the wholesaler and pharmacy from which the medication is acquired.

Pharmacies sell medication to consumers at a price that includes the cost for acquiring the drug from the wholesaler, plus a retail markup. If a third-party payer for example, a health insurance company or Medicare is providing coverage for Nexium or Dexilant, they determine the final cost of the product. Costs will vary from one plan to another, and the payer may cover or reimburse part or all of the cost.

It would be best to call your insurance provider and ask where these medications fall into your particular formulary list of medications that your plan covers and see which might be preferred and they can give you the copay information for each medication.

Another option would be to go to the manufacturer websites to see if they offer any prescription assistance in the form of a coupon or voucher than can be used to offset your copay expense. What are the interactions, if any, between Plavix and Nexium?

I had to switch from Protonix to Nexium for insurance reasons. Since you are on Plavix clopidogrel , you should not be taking Nexium esomeprazole. New studies state that these products should not be taken together and that patients should use Zantac ranitidine or Pepcid famotidine instead. Contact your health care provider and let him or her know about the medication your insurance company put you on. Kimberly Hotz, PharmD Q: Does Nexium make me gain weight? Drugs can cause weight gain in several different ways.

Some can increase appetite or make you crave certain types of foods like those high in carbohydrates or fat. Other medications may slow down metabolism or cause fluid retention. However, the effect of prescription drugs on body weight is complex. Some drugs have no effect on weight, while others cause weight gain or weight loss.

Also, the same medications can cause weight gain in certain individuals and weight loss in others. There are also drugs that initially cause weight loss and then lead to weight gain with long-term use.

Most prescription medications associated with changes in body weight affect the central nervous system. Mood stabilizers lithium, valproic acid , antipsychotics, and anticonvulsants have also been linked with weight gain.

Other drugs that have been reported to cause weight gain include diabetes medications insulin, sulfonylureas, and thiazolidinediones , antihypertensive drugs, certain hormonal contraceptives, corticosteroids, antihistamines, some chemotherapy regimens, and antiretroviral protease inhibitors.

Nexium esomeprazole has been reported to cause weight change, which could be a gain or loss. If you think a drug you are taking is causing weight gain, tell your health care provider.

I take 40 mg. Nexium esomeprazole is a medication used to treat conditions of the esophagus and stomach.

It is in the family of medications called proton pump inhibitors and works by disabling the acid producing pumps in the stomach to decrease acid reflux.

The prescribing information on Nexium does list weight gain as a rare side effect of the medication, occurring in less than 1 percent of patients taking Nexium during clinical trials of the medication.
